Задание 14. Информатика. ЕГЭ. Шастин. 29.08.2024

Просмотры: 960
Изменено: 24 ноября 2024

Значение арифметического выражения \(4^{644} + 4^{322} + 16^{35} - 64^3\) записали в \(4\)-ричной системе счисления. Сколько цифр «\(3\)» содержится в этой записи?

Решение:

Python


n = 4**644 + 4**322 + 16**35 - 64**3
q = 0
while n:
    q += int(n % 4 == 3)
    n //= 4
print(q)

Ответ: \(61\)